Intra- and Interspecies Transmission of Atypical BSE − What Can We Learn from It?
After the detection of the first cases of atypical bovine spongiform encephalopathy (BSE) more than ten years ago, the etiology, pathogenesis and agent distribution of these novel BSE forms in cattle were completely unknown.
